1 Scope

This specification applies to the calibration of sound intensity calibrators used to calibrate pp probe sound intensity measuring instruments.

3 Terms and units of measurement

3.1 Terms and definitions The following terms and definitions defined by JJF 1001-2011, JJF 1034 and GB/T 3947-1996 apply to this code. 3.1.1 Sound intensity probe A transducer system in which the output signal can be processed to obtain sound intensity components in a specific direction. [GB/T 17561-1998, definition 3.1] 3.1.2 pp probe A probe consisting of two microphones separated by a known fixed distance. Two microphones measure the sound pressure, and the average value is It is considered to be the sound pressure at the reference point of the probe, and the sound pressure differential can be used to derive the velocity component of the sound particle. [GB/T 17561-1998, definition 3.2] Note. pp probe is also called dual microphone probe. 3.1.3 Phase difference between pp probe channels When the input is the same, the difference in the phase response between each channel of the pp probe, including the microphone preamplifier and cable (If they are part of the probe).
